+//! Database used for testing `hir`.
+
+use std::{
+ fmt, panic,
+ sync::{Arc, Mutex},
+};
+
+use base_db::{
+ salsa, AnchoredPath, CrateId, FileId, FileLoader, FileLoaderDelegate, SourceDatabase, Upcast,
+};
+use hir_def::{db::DefDatabase, ModuleId};
+use hir_expand::db::AstDatabase;
+use rustc_hash::{FxHashMap, FxHashSet};
+use syntax::TextRange;
+use test_utils::extract_annotations;
+
+#[salsa::database(
+ base_db::SourceDatabaseExtStorage,
+ base_db::SourceDatabaseStorage,
+ hir_expand::db::AstDatabaseStorage,
+ hir_def::db::InternDatabaseStorage,
+ hir_def::db::DefDatabaseStorage,
+ crate::db::HirDatabaseStorage
+)]
+pub(crate) struct TestDB {
+ storage: salsa::Storage<TestDB>,
+ events: Mutex<Option<Vec<salsa::Event>>>,
+}
+
+impl Default for TestDB {
+ fn default() -> Self {
+ let mut this = Self { storage: Default::default(), events: Default::default() };
+ this.set_enable_proc_attr_macros(true);
+ this
+ }
+}
+
+impl fmt::Debug for TestDB {
+ fn fmt(&self, f: &mut fmt::Formatter<'_>) -> fmt::Result {
+ f.debug_struct("TestDB").finish()
+ }
+}
+
+impl Upcast<dyn AstDatabase> for TestDB {
+ fn upcast(&self) -> &(dyn AstDatabase + 'static) {
+ &*self
+ }
+}
+
+impl Upcast<dyn DefDatabase> for TestDB {
+ fn upcast(&self) -> &(dyn DefDatabase + 'static) {
+ &*self
+ }
+}
+
+impl salsa::Database for TestDB {
+ fn salsa_event(&self, event: salsa::Event) {
+ let mut events = self.events.lock().unwrap();
+ if let Some(events) = &mut *events {
+ events.push(event);
+ }
+ }
+}
+
+impl salsa::ParallelDatabase for TestDB {
+ fn snapshot(&self) -> salsa::Snapshot<TestDB> {
+ salsa::Snapshot::new(TestDB {
+ storage: self.storage.snapshot(),
+ events: Default::default(),
+ })
+ }
+}
+
+impl panic::RefUnwindSafe for TestDB {}
+
+impl FileLoader for TestDB {
+ fn file_text(&self, file_id: FileId) -> Arc<String> {
+ FileLoaderDelegate(self).file_text(file_id)
+ }
+ fn resolve_path(&self, path: AnchoredPath) -> Option<FileId> {
+ FileLoaderDelegate(self).resolve_path(path)
+ }
+ fn relevant_crates(&self, file_id: FileId) -> Arc<FxHashSet<CrateId>> {
+ FileLoaderDelegate(self).relevant_crates(file_id)
+ }
+}
+
+impl TestDB {
+ pub(crate) fn module_for_file_opt(&self, file_id: FileId) -> Option<ModuleId> {
+ for &krate in self.relevant_crates(file_id).iter() {
+ let crate_def_map = self.crate_def_map(krate);
+ for (local_id, data) in crate_def_map.modules() {
+ if data.origin.file_id() == Some(file_id) {
+ return Some(crate_def_map.module_id(local_id));
+ }
+ }
+ }
+ None
+ }
+
+ pub(crate) fn module_for_file(&self, file_id: FileId) -> ModuleId {
+ self.module_for_file_opt(file_id).unwrap()
+ }
+
+ pub(crate) fn extract_annotations(&self) -> FxHashMap<FileId, Vec<(TextRange, String)>> {
+ let mut files = Vec::new();
+ let crate_graph = self.crate_graph();
+ for krate in crate_graph.iter() {
+ let crate_def_map = self.crate_def_map(krate);
+ for (module_id, _) in crate_def_map.modules() {
+ let file_id = crate_def_map[module_id].origin.file_id();
+ files.extend(file_id)
+ }
+ }
+ files
+ .into_iter()
+ .filter_map(|file_id| {
+ let text = self.file_text(file_id);
+ let annotations = extract_annotations(&text);
+ if annotations.is_empty() {
+ return None;
+ }
+ Some((file_id, annotations))
+ })
+ .collect()
+ }
+}
+
+impl TestDB {
+ pub(crate) fn log(&self, f: impl FnOnce()) -> Vec<salsa::Event> {
+ *self.events.lock().unwrap() = Some(Vec::new());
+ f();
+ self.events.lock().unwrap().take().unwrap()
+ }
+
+ pub(crate) fn log_executed(&self, f: impl FnOnce()) -> Vec<String> {
+ let events = self.log(f);
+ events
+ .into_iter()
+ .filter_map(|e| match e.kind {
+ // This is pretty horrible, but `Debug` is the only way to inspect
+ // QueryDescriptor at the moment.
+ salsa::EventKind::WillExecute { database_key } => {
+ Some(format!("{:?}", database_key.debug(self)))
+ }
+ _ => None,
+ })
+ .collect()
+ }
+}
